去除引用common.props

This commit is contained in:
2023-11-06 19:35:59 +08:00
parent 6a2154edd9
commit c6b8dfc861
810 changed files with 3910 additions and 6695 deletions

View File

@@ -4,28 +4,28 @@ using Microsoft.Extensions.DependencyInjection;
namespace JNPF.VisualDev
{
[SuppressSniffer]
public static class OverideVisualDevServiceCollectionExtensions
{
/// <summary>
/// 添加重写在线开发接口的服务
/// </summary>
/// <param name="services"></param>
/// <returns></returns>
public static IServiceCollection AddOverideVisualDev(this IServiceCollection services)
[SuppressSniffer]
public static class OverideVisualDevServiceCollectionExtensions
{
var actions = App.EffectiveTypes.Where(u => u.IsClass && !u.IsInterface && !u.IsAbstract && typeof(IOverideVisualDevService).IsAssignableFrom(u)).ToList();
foreach (var item in actions)
{
var attr = item.GetAttribute<OverideVisualDevAttribute>();
if (attr != null)
/// <summary>
/// 添加重写在线开发接口的服务
/// </summary>
/// <param name="services"></param>
/// <returns></returns>
public static IServiceCollection AddOverideVisualDev(this IServiceCollection services)
{
OverideVisualDevManager.Add(attr.ModelId, item);
var actions = App.EffectiveTypes.Where(u => u.IsClass && !u.IsInterface && !u.IsAbstract && typeof(IOverideVisualDevService).IsAssignableFrom(u)).ToList();
foreach (var item in actions)
{
var attr = item.GetAttribute<OverideVisualDevAttribute>();
if (attr != null)
{
OverideVisualDevManager.Add(attr.ModelId, item);
}
}
return services;
}
}
return services;
}
}
}